well i have done the back hatch and the whole front bumper and the roof and the wheel wells already. It did them myself and i sanded them to bare metal and etched primerd them and sealed them. and the front bumper i just got done with, it was spyder webbing So bad so i sanded it down to bare and used a flex primer for it and sealed it. The rest of the car i think i will just sand a little past the clear coat because the rest is not chipping or rusting.but i am shure it will still be every bit of a two day job.
